## Account Recovery — RouteMind Dispatch

Plugin authors: if your service account for the RouteMind driver-assignment heuristic is locked, recovery does not require our ops rotation. Initiate recovery from the plugin console, confirm your plugin slug, and wait for the challenge prompt. Assignments queue safely during recovery; no driver pairings are lost. At the challenge prompt, enter the recovery passphrase, which is the following.

unlock words, bawef-kahap: sorax-sorir-quenys-aldok

Finance Review Summary — Corvane Product Line Pricing

Prepared for sales leads.

Our review of the Corvane line shows current list prices sit roughly 8% below comparable offerings, while gross margin has slipped to 31% due to component cost inflation. We recommend a staged increase: 4% at the next catalog refresh, with a further 3% contingent on renewal rates holding. Discount authority should be tightened to 10% without director approval. Volume customers will receive advance notice. The rationale tied to our broader plans is noted below.

board note of tahog-yagef: Headcount on the Ralael team goes from 9 to 80 by the end of April. Gross margin on Ralael came in at 15 percent against a plan of 5 percent.

## Configuration

Driftgate evaluates canary gating rules before each promotion. Set `DRIFTGATE_ERROR_BUDGET` (default 0.5%) and `DRIFTGATE_BAKE_MINUTES` (default 30) in the release environment. Promotions halt automatically when thresholds breach. Driftgate posts gate decisions to the Ledgerpine audit service, which requires a token set on the next env line.

secret setting of kagep-kajep: ARCHIVE_KEY3=481